Laze is the float line, and it exists because inflatable vinyl floats are a disposable product. They crease, they leak at the seams, they fade in weeks and they get thrown out every September. Laze pieces are structured foam and outdoor fabric, built to be used for years rather than a summer.
Sunscreen, body oil and chlorine are what actually destroy a float, and they concentrate wherever your head rests. Making the pillow cover a separate, washable, replaceable item means one worn part does not retire the whole piece. It is a small design decision that roughly doubles useful life.
Rinse with fresh water after salt or heavy chlorine exposure, let pieces dry fully before stacking, and store out of direct sun over the off season. Laze pairs naturally with in-pool furniture, where the float lives in the deep end and the chaise holds the ledge.
